Disassembly
Before dismounting the drive unit:
Ensure that the power supply is turned off. •
Ensure that the vessel is empty and ventilated.•
Ensure that the vessel is at atmospheric pressure.•
Ensure that the vessel is cooled to below 25 °C (77 °F).•
Ensure that all connected media is shut off.•
Before entering the vessel, follow the local safety precautions.•
The drive unit may be heavy. Use appropriate equipment to avoid injury.•
Dismount the mixer in the following order to prevent personal injuries and damage
to the equipment:
1. Drive Unit
2. Mixing Head
3. Male Bearing
Storage
Do not store in areas exposed to weather or humidity.•
Always place wood or other non-magnetic material between floor and product, •
to avoid direct contact with the floor.
For storage periods exceeding 60 days, protect all coupling surfaces (such as •
flanges and shafts on the drive unit) with a suitable anti-oxidation product
(Mobilarma
®
248 or equivalent).
For storage periods exceeding 6 months, turn the rotor outer driving head on •
the drive unit every 1–2 months.
